INTRODUCTION
Stunning one-bedroom apartment located in the charming Laurierstraat, right in the heart of Amsterdam. This beautifully designed home combines character, comfort, and functionality in an exceptional setting. With a total living area of approximately 78 m², it offers a bright south-facing living room and a lovely balcony with wonderful views over lush inner gardens and the surrounding historical buildings. The result is a peaceful and inspiring retreat in one of the city’s most desirable neighborhoods, just steps away from the vibrant Jordaan district, known for its cafés, boutiques, and restaurants.
G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The apartment features a spacious layout with bright and airy living spaces. Measuring approximately 78 m², it includes a well-proportioned bedroom with direct access to a balcony of 3.5 m², a bathroom equipped with a shower, sink, heater, and toilet, and a large storage room suitable for a washing machine and dryer. The entrance hall is spacious and includes an additional storage cupboard, providing ample convenience and functionality.
LAYOUT
The open kitchen is situated at the front of the apartment and faces the Laurierstraat, creating a pleasant connection with the lively surroundings. The living room is located at the rear and overlooks the inner courtyard and gardens, benefitting from a south-facing orientation that ensures plenty of natural light throughout the day. The bedroom is positioned under the roof ridge on the second floor, providing a cozy and private sleeping space with direct access to the charming balcony. The apartment itself is located on the third floor of the building.
OWNERSHIP STATUS OF THE GROUND
The apartment is located on freehold land, meaning there is no leasehold (erfpacht) applicable.
HOMEOWNERS ASSOCIATION
The Homeowners Association (VvE) Laurierstraat 63–65 consists of seven members. As of 4 November 2025, the reserve fund amounts to €32,568.66.
ENERGY LABEL
The apartment currently has an energy label E. However, the actual condition of the property suggests that its energy performance is considerably better than the label reflects. The apartment features insulated walls and double glazing, contributing to improved thermal efficiency and comfort. In practice, the monthly energy costs are relatively low. The new owner will have the option to request an updated energy label, which may result in a higher rating that more accurately represents the property’s current condition.
LOCATION AND ACCESSIBILITY
Laurierstraat is located in the popular and picturesque Jordaan area, one of Amsterdam’s most beloved neighborhoods. The street is quiet yet central, with the lively Westerstraat, Noordermarkt, and Elandsgracht all within walking distance. Public transport connections are excellent, and Amsterdam Central Station can be reached within a few minutes by bike or tram. The area also offers convenient access to the city’s main roads.
